I have two mini mono tubs (A strain MS) that colonized for 14 days and have been fruiting for a week with these conditions:
Temperature: 72 (80+ during colonization) Humidity: 80% Light: 6500k 12/12 Humidity: Daily spray FAE: fan pointing in the general direction (see pic) and occasional manual fanning Tek: Doc's Mini with SGFC
This is the pic of the setup. Notice the fan in the background - it is fixed:

Here is the first tub that began pinning while colonizing and the shroom are very small and sparse after a week of fruiting/growing. The spawn ratio here was low.

The second tub has not produced one pin and appears to be heavily colonized and also seems to have developed spots with an orange tinge. The moisture is from just spraying it. It gets dry:

I have two more tubs in colonization and would love ONE flush. WTF am I doing wrong? I had good luck with my first PF TEK and am considering just going back to that.
